Output 8b5fbdf7aaea38c4bdcd546f46e66fbb1acbf55bf6ad248951e65385b24ad62c:0

value
25408542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4bedab15bd88950cc9962e935b345275ddc984 OP_EQUAL
address
3QscWsAuUtGXxavpuBvwFh8CxiCoLXBPBV
transaction
8b5fbdf7aaea38c4bdcd546f46e66fbb1acbf55bf6ad248951e65385b24ad62c
spent
true